Statewide programs in Colorado
These serve every county in Colorado. Details change, so always call to confirm.
- JFK Partners. University center on disabilities (UCEDD)
- Disability Justice (Colorado P&A) (800-288-1376). Protection & Advocacy: free disability rights legal help
- Colorado Developmental Disabilities Council ((720) 941-0176). State Council on Developmental Disabilities
- Assistive Technology Program of Colorado ((303) 315-1283). State assistive technology program: device loans, demos & reuse
- PEAK Parent Center (719-531-9400). Parent center: free special-education help for families
